21xrx.com
2024-06-03 05:48:51 Monday
登录
文章检索 我的文章 写文章
C++中字符串的赋值方法
2023-07-03 06:15:49 深夜i     --     --
C++ 字符串 赋值方法

C++是一种强大的编程语言,它包含了很多简便易用的功能,如字符串的赋值方法。字符串是绝大部分程序员使用频率极高的数据类型之一,它是由一系列字符组成的序列。在C++中,字符串的赋值方法有以下几种:

1.使用字符数组

使用字符数组是C++中最常见的一种字符串赋值方法。可以先定义一个字符数组,再通过数组下标给其中的元素赋值,最后将数组赋值给字符串变量。

例如:

char str[10] = "hello";

string s = str;

2.使用双引号

在定义字符串变量时,可以直接将字符串用双引号括起来赋值给变量。

例如:

string s = "world";

3.使用赋值运算符

可以将一个字符串变量赋值给另一个字符串变量,实现字符串的赋值。

例如:

string s1 = "hello";

string s2 = s1;

需要注意的是,在将一个字符串变量赋值给另一个字符串变量时,实际上是将原字符串中的每个字符依次复制到新字符串中。

总结:

以上就是C++中字符串的三种赋值方法,开发者们在实际编程中应选择最适合自己需求的赋值方法。由于字符串扮演着非常重要的角色,因此学好字符串的使用是每个C++程序员的必修课程之一。

  
  
下一篇: C++重载和多态

评论区

{{item['qq_nickname']}}
()
回复
回复